Ku8+ members celebrate Egbewole’s appointment to Body of Benchers
By Mubarak Oladosu and Tajudeen Babamale
Congratulatory messages have continued to trail the appointment of the Vice Chancellor of the University of Ilorin, Prof. Wahab Olasupo Egbewole, SAN, into the prestigious Body of Benchers, the apex legal regulatory institution in Nigeria.
Members of the Ku8+, the Consortium of Kwara universities, have, in separate massages, hailed the appointment of Prof. Egbewole, their Chairman, as well-deserved.
